




Molten Sapphire Pebble Ring — Recycled Sterling Silver, Hand-Cast
A raw, sculptural ring that captures the moment metal meets fire. This piece is entirely handcrafted using the lost wax technique and cast in recycled sterling silver 925, forming a bold, angular band with an organic, tactile finish.
The central “pebble” element is created by melting recycled silver directly, allowing it to form naturally around a 3.5mm square sapphire. The gemstone is set while the silver is molten, embedding it into the form in a way that feels spontaneous and alive. One edge of the sapphire appears to emerge from the surface—an intentional design detail that enhances the sense of movement and imperfection, while the stone remains securely set.
The sapphire itself is an ethical, recycled gemstone, retaining natural inclusions that add depth and individuality to the piece. Hallmarked with an Italian 925 stamp and finished with the TG maker’s mark, this ring is a true one-off expression of material, process, and form.
